French individuals and groups raising money for personal causes, projects, or collective gifts who want a simple cagnotte with no platform commission and a keep-it-all model.
- ✓No platform commission, so organisers keep what they raise (keep-it-all model)
- ✓Simple cagnotte format designed for quick, shareable group collections
- ✓Optional donor tip is fully voluntary and can be adjusted or removed before paying
- ✓Card and bank processing charges are passed through at cost rather than marked up
Dutch and other social-impact initiators running Global-Goals-aligned campaigns who value personal coaching and community-building over a high-volume, self-serve crowdfunding marketplace.
- ✓Mission-driven focus on social initiatives aligned with the UN Global Goals.
- ✓Personal coaching of campaign initiators rather than a purely self-serve model.
- ✓Bilingual Dutch and English interface.
- ✓Accepts donations in euros and US dollars.
